METROFOOD-ES is part of the broader METROFOOD-RI consortium, which includes leading research institutions and stakeholders from across Europe. Our partners bring together expertise in metrology, food science, and sustainability to drive impactful research and development. The consortium comprises the following institutions:

Italy | Coordinator- Italian National Agency for New Technologies, Energy and Sustainable Economic Development (ENEA)

Public body aimed at research, technological innovation and the provision of advanced services to enterprises, public administration and citizens in the sectors of agro-food systems among others.

Belgium | Sciensano

Sciensano’s expertise is focused on the identification and characterization of hazards and risks to public health. It host official control laboratories for medicines and food safety.

Czech Republic | Czech University of Life Sciences Prague (CZU)

The Czech University is a public university whose faculty of Agrobiology, Food and Natural Resources hosts more than 4,000 students who will later work in the fields of agriculture, food quality, nutrition and other related areas.

Germany | Technical University of Munich (TUM)

TUM-Analytical Food Chemistry is dedicated to develop and validate new methods for bioactive trace compounds including mycotoxins and vitamins in foods.

Spain | Eurecat (EUT)

Eurecat is the leading multisectorial technology centre in Catalonia and the second largest private research organization in Southern Europe. It manages a turnover of 62M€ and 750 professionals, is involved in more than 200 R&D projects and has a customer portfolio of over 2.000 companies.

North Macedonia | Institute of Public Health of Republic of North Macedonia (IJZRSM)

The IJZRSM is one of the oldest institutions in the country, founded in 1924. The laboratories participating in the P-RI perform analyses of pesticides, mycotoxins, trace elements and nutritional value of foodstuffs.

Portugal | Instituto Nacional de Saúde Dr. Ricardo Jorge (INSA)

INSA is an institution founded in 1899 by the humanist Ricardo Jorge. The State Laboratory of the Portuguese health sector contributes to advances in public health.
